New Home Consultant Summary:

Primary focus is to administer and coordinate the new home purchase process and close of escrow with the ultimate goal of creating tickled, delighted and happy customers. 
Responsibilities

Primary Duties and Responsibilities

Engage visitors, establishing a relationship and determine their home buying needs by utilizing the Company's selling philosophy

Through self generated or referred leads, sell, process and close homes in accordance with company business plans using the 10-5-2-1

Travel throughout the local community, self-generating leads from Realtor/Co-Broker businesses, referrals and self-prospecting

Develop an in-depth knowledge of the competitive marketplace, including product, site, local community, sales, advertising and demographics

Customer-generation process consisting of each week generating 10 new customers; 5 initial appointments; 2 follow-up appointments; and creating 1 net sale, with the final goal of creating a satisfied customer

Accompany visitors through the Welcome Home Centers, models, and inventory homes answering questions and providing information about the community and discussing features of the home.

Provide timely and consistent follow-through with customers from initial contact; the purchase and financing process, through all closing and post closing activities. Maintain accurate records of all communications during this process.

Participate in weekly sales meetings reviewing neighborhood status and sales strategies, including Division Phone Banks.

Monitor and record daily customer traffic utilizing company designated tracking tools.

Periodically gather data and prepare reports for management review.

Responsible for maintaining the condition of the Welcome Home Center, models and inventory homes communicating with field and office staff of maintenance issues and ensuring issues are resolved

Participate in the homeowner meetings and orientation(s) required by the Division

Required to cross-train on other communities within the division as needed

Qualifications

Education and Experience Requirements

Minimum High School or GED required

College degree preferred

Valid Florida Real Estate license

Minimum 2 years proven experience in New Home Sales and/or commission real estate sales

Valid driver's license and good driving record

Valid auto insurance coverage

Excellent verbal and written communication skills

Intermediate to advanced PC skills (Microsoft Word and Excel)

Ability to prepare written documentation and complete contract calculations

Contacts

Daily interaction with various division personnel, outside agencies, business partners, consultants and homeowners. Regular contact with the general public. Frequent external contacts where matters discussed require resourcefulness, patience, clarity and tact.

Physical Requirements

Some office work which may require the ability to occasionally bend, stoop, reach, lift, move and carry office materials and supplies weighing 25 pounds or less. Finger dexterity is required to operate a computer keyboard and calculator. Able to drive a vehicle.
